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of elevator technology, specifically to a wire rope broken wire detection device and its installation method. Background Technology

[0002] In the prior art, the structure of a traction elevator system is as follows: Figure 1 As shown, the traction elevator system includes a car 1 and a corresponding counterweight 2. The car 1 and counterweight 2 are connected by a steel wire rope 4. The traction sheave 6 of the traction machine 3 drives the steel wire rope 4 to move, completing the rising and falling movements of the car 1. The guide wheel 7 is used to adjust the distance between the car 1 and the counterweight 2. When the broken wire detection device 5 detects broken wires in the steel wire rope 4, it needs to be placed in a position such as... Figure 1 The multiple steel wire ropes to be tested are located near the traction machine 3 shown.

[0003] Due to space constraints, the positions of the wire rope at the car roof and the wire rope at the traction sheave are as follows: Figure 2 The deviation shown indicates that as the elevator travels from the bottom floor to the top floor, the wire rope at the broken wire detection device gradually tends towards the alignment of the wire rope at the top of the car, meaning the wire rope experiences lateral and longitudinal movement. This phenomenon can cause problems such as the sensor inside the broken wire detection device failing to align with the wire rope. Figure 3 As shown.

[0004] To avoid the aforementioned problems, current technologies for detecting broken wires in steel wire ropes generally employ the following solutions: moving the elevator to the second-to-last floor to prevent the steel wire rope from contacting the detection device, or fixing the detection device near the steel wire rope to be tested and installing pulleys below the detection device to press the steel wire rope into place, thus maintaining its original position. However, these two methods only prevent the steel wire rope from wearing down the detection device; they cannot ensure that the sensors inside the detection device are aligned with the steel wire rope during operation. Summary of the Invention

[0005] The technical problem to be solved by the present invention is to provide a wire rope detection technology solution that can automatically adjust the position of its internal detection element as the position of the wire rope being detected changes.

[0006]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, the present invention provides a wire rope broken wire detection device, including a frame, a sensor assembly and a lateral movement assembly;

[0007] The sensor assembly includes a contact pulley, a sensor body, a detection element assembly, a guide rail assembly, a connecting rod, and a rolling pulley; the guide rail assembly includes a guide rail and a guide block.

[0008] The frame is fixed near the traction machine, the guide rail is fixedly connected to the frame, and the placement direction of the guide rail is perpendicular to the axis of the traction wheel of the traction machine; the guide block is slidably connected to the guide rail, the guide block is fixedly connected to the sensor body, and the contact pulley is fixedly connected to the sensor body.

[0009] The detection element assembly includes a detection element, a slide groove, and a slider; the slide groove is fixed inside the sensor body, the slider can slide along the slide groove in the traction wheel axis direction, the detection element is fixedly connected to the slider, and the rolling pulley is fixedly connected to the slider through a connecting rod.

[0010] The lateral displacement component includes an inclined guide rail, two sets of composite sliders, and two sets of lateral guide rails; the two sets of lateral guide rails are fixedly connected to the frame, and their directions are parallel to the axis of the traction wheel; the composite slider includes a moving slider and a steering slider, the moving slider is slidably connected to the lateral guide rail, the moving slider is rotatably connected to the steering slider, and the steering slider is slidably connected to the inclined guide rail.

[0011] Preferably, the slide groove further includes a limiting element for limiting the range of movement of the slider within the slide groove.

[0012] Preferably, the sensor assembly further includes an elastic element that causes the contact pulley to press against the surface of the wire rope.

[0013] The present invention also provides an installation method for a wire rope broken wire detection device, wherein the wire rope broken wire detection device is the wire rope broken wire detection device according to any one of claims 1 to 3; the installation method includes the following steps:

[0014] Step S1: Before the elevator system starts running, adjust the slider to align the detection element with the wire rope, and adjust the position of the moving slider of a set of composite sliders on the horizontal guide rail, change the orientation of the inclined guide rail until it contacts the rolling pulley fixedly connected to the slider, and lock the sliding of the moving slider and the steering slider in the set of composite sliders.

[0015] Step S2: After the elevator system finishes running, readjust the slider to align the detection element with the wire rope, and move the slider of another set of composite sliders until the inclined guide rail contacts the rolling pulley again, and lock the composite slider to fix the position of the inclined guide rail on the frame.

[0016] Compared with the prior art, the wire rope broken wire detection device of the present invention can automatically adjust the position of its internal detection element as the position of the wire rope being detected changes, so that the detection element is automatically aligned with the wire rope. [0026] Example 1

[0027] like Figure 4 As shown, this embodiment provides a wire rope broken wire detection device 5, including a frame 51, a sensor assembly 52 and multiple sets of lateral movement assemblies 53;

[0028] like Figure 5As shown, the frame 51 is preferably fixed near the traction machine, such as on the traction machine base or a load-bearing beam. The sensor assembly 52 includes a contact pulley 521, a sensor body 522, multiple sets of detection element assemblies 523, a guide rail assembly 524, a connecting rod 525, and a rolling pulley 526. The guide rail assembly 524 includes a guide rail 5241 and a guide block 5242. The guide rail 5241 is fixedly connected to the frame 51, and the placement direction of the guide rail 5241 is perpendicular to the axis of the traction wheel. The guide block 5242 is slidably connected to the guide rail 5241 and fixedly connected to the sensor body 522. The contact pulley 521 is fixedly connected to the sensor body 522. The set of detection element assembly 523 includes a detection element 5231, a slide groove 5232, and a slider 5233. The slide groove 5232 is fixed inside the sensor body 522. The slider 5233 can slide along the slide groove 5232 in the traction wheel axis direction. The detection element 5231 is fixedly connected to the slider 5233. The rolling pulley 526 is fixedly connected to the slider 5233 through a connecting rod 525.

[0029] The slide 5232 also includes a limiting element that restricts the range of movement of the slider 5233 within the slide 5232. The sensor assembly 52 also has an elastic element that presses the contact pulley 521 against the surface of the wire rope 4.

[0030] like Figure 6 The aforementioned set of lateral displacement components 53 includes an inclined guide rail 531, two sets of composite sliders 532, and two sets of lateral guide rails 533. The two sets of lateral guide rails 533 are fixedly connected to the frame 51, and their directions are parallel to the axis of the traction wheel 6. The set of composite sliders 532 includes a movable slider 5321 and a steering slider 5322. The movable slider 5321 is slidably connected to the lateral guide rails 533, and the movable slider 5321 is rotatably connected to the steering slider 5322. The steering slider 5322 is slidably connected to the inclined guide rail 531. When the movable slider 5321 slides on the guide rail 531, the inclined guide rail 531 can change its position on the frame 51 through the steering slider 5322.

[0031] This embodiment also provides an installation method for a wire rope broken wire detection device, including the following steps:

[0032] Step S1: Before the elevator system starts running, adjust the slider 5233 so that the detection element 5231 is aligned with the wire rope, and move the moving slider 5321 of the composite slider 532 to the position of the transverse guide rail 533, change the orientation of the inclined guide rail 531 until it contacts the rolling pulley 526 fixedly connected to the slider 5233, and lock the sliding of the moving slider 5321 and the steering slider 5322 in a set of composite sliders 532.

[0033] Step S2: After the elevator system finishes operating, readjust slider 5233 to align detection element 5231 with the wire rope, and move slider 5321 of another set of composite sliders 532 until the inclined guide rail 531 contacts the rolling pulley 526 again. Then lock composite slider 532 to fix the position of inclined guide rail 531 on frame 51.

[0034] Figure 7 , Figure 8 The diagram illustrates the motion principle of the wire rope breakage detection device 5. After the inclined guide rail is positioned by the lateral displacement component, when the position of the wire rope 4 changes, it pushes the contact pulley 521, causing the sensor assembly 52 to move radially along the traction sheave. The detection element 5231 inside the sensor assembly 52 moves axially along the traction sheave along the wire rope 4 via the inclined guide rail 531 and the slide groove 5232, ensuring that the detection element can be aligned with the wire rope 4.
